  1. The simple trick is to draw an arc or three sided open polygon, then select "none" for fill in the attributes palette. As a reminder, to set the default fill to "none", double click in some open space in the drawing (so nothing is selected), then set the fill to "none" before you start drawing all of those arcs or open polygons. you can select a default line type and color in the same way. Use this same method to return things to the way they were when you are finished.
